Home BRIDGE is a purposedriven community biased to action focused on the workplace workforce and marketplace. The BRIDGE mission is to create a cultural shift in companies where DEI principles flow through all facets of an organization from the CSuite and marketing through product development procurement and customer service. With the variety of programs that BRIDGE offers including proprietary research storytelling workshops events and more we identify dismantle and rethink the structures in place that currently contribute to the gap in belonging representation inclusion diversity and equity BRIDGE is an acronym for these. Our long term goal with the help of our founding board members composed of DEI and business leaders is to create a comprehensive BRIDGE agenda for all companies and to subsequently certify against its implementation and measure its impact.
